UI Developer Online Training Placement

This UI Online Developer Training course is designed for who wants to learn emerging UI technologies such as Angular JS, Node JS, Mongo DB and advanced UI topics with nominal course fees. Our aim has been to keep UI training as simple as possible and make candidates expert level. After completions of this course, your are much comfortable to create any web or mobile based application using our UI technologies.

UI developer online training course contains four level of modules

  • Foundation UI
  • Core UI
  • Advanced UI
  • UI Frameworks

Foundation UI

Foundation UI, here you will learn initial concepts of UI. We start with website fundamentals, HTML, CSS, CSS frameworks like SASS, LESS, creating responsive websites using Bootstrap, creating mobile hybrid applications with JQuery Mobile. After completing foundation course you should be responsible for creating static websites, responsive websites, single page applications and create the style guide for CSS, SASS, and LESS. You can play with our assigned templates or apps.

Core UI

This core UI level, you will learn in depth concepts of JavaScript, HTML5, JQuery, JQuery UI, JQuery Mobile, and Bootstrap. After completing this level your much familiar with creating responsive, mobile, mobile web based applications.

Advanced UI

This level, you are more interacting with backend developers. In this level, you will come to know how to work with RESTFul API, Object Oriented JavaScript, JavaScript Design Patterns with real world examples.

UI Frameworks

This level, You will be a master in UI frameworks like Angular JS, Node JS, Grunt, Gulp, Yeoman and Mongo DB. This is the level most important for UI developers. Most of your real time environment will be with these technologies.

Course Highlights

Angular JS Packages
  • Duration
    20 ~ 25hrs
  • Sessions per day
    1 ~ 2hrs
  • Mode of Training
    Online
  • Hands-on Projects
    Yes
  • Placement
    Yes
  • Resume Preparation
    Yes
  • Interview Questions
    Yes
  • Trainer Support
    Yes
  • Material
    Yes

Note (Hrs*) : Training hours may depends on the batch, student requirements.

Foundation UI

  • HTML 4
  • CSS 2
  • SASS
  • LESS
  • CSS 3
  • Responsive Web

Core UI

  • HTML5
  • JavaScript
  • JQuery
  • JQuery UI
  • JQuery Mobile
  • Bootstrap

Advanced UI

  • Object Oriented JS
  • JS Design Patterns
  • ES 6
  • AJAX
  • JSON
  • TypeScript, JSX

UI Frameworks

  • Angular JS 1, 2
  • React JS
  • Node JS
  • Grunt / Gulp
  • Express JS
  • Git

Foundation UI

HTML4
  • Introduction
  • Color Names & Units
  • HTML Basics
  • Background, Paragraphs, Line Breaks, Horizontal Rules
  • Formatting Tags
  • Headings
  • Tables
  • Images
  • List
  • Blocks
  • Forms
  • Entities, Media
  • XHTML
Responsive Web Design
  • Mobile First
  • Breakpoints
  • Mobile redirections
SASS
  • Overview
  • Syntax
  • Variables
  • Mixins
  • Extend
  • Includes
  • Nested
  • Import
  • Style Guide
CSS 2
  • Introduction
  • CSS Basics
  • Ways to declare
  • Background
  • Fonts
  • Links
  • List
  • Images
  • Box Model
  • Dimensions
  • Display
  • Positions
  • Float
  • Pseudo Classes
  • Sprite
  • Tips & Tricks
  • Style Guide
CSS 3
  • Overview
  • Border Properties
  • Background Properties
  • Text Effects
  • 2D Transforms
  • 3D Transforms
  • Meida Queries
  • IE Hacks
  • Animations
  • Transitions
  • Box Model
  • Flex Box
LESS
  • Overview
  • Syntax
  • Variables
  • Mixins
  • Extend
  • Includes
  • Nested
  • Import
  • Style Guide

Core UI

JavaScript
  • Overview
  • Data Types
  • Variables
  • Operators
  • Conditional Statements
  • Loops / Arrays
  • JavaScript Objects
  • Events
  • Closures
  • Dialog Boxes
  • Error Handling
  • Validations
  • Debugging
HTML5
  • Overview
  • New Tags
  • New Attributes
  • New Forms
  • APIs
JQuery
  • Overview
  • Basics
  • Selectors
  • Manipulation
  • Transversing
  • Events
  • Effects
  • Miscellaneous
  • Utilities
JQuery UI
  • Overview
  • Browser Compatability
  • Installation
  • Draggable
  • Droppable
  • Resizable
  • Selectable
  • Sortable
  • Accordion
  • Autocomplete
  • Button
  • Datepicker
  • Dialog
  • Menu
  • Progressbar
  • Selectmenu
  • Slider
  • Spinner
  • Tabs
  • Tooltip
  • Effect
  • Visibility
  • Show
  • Hide
  • Toggle
JQuery Mobile
  • Introduction
  • Pages & Navigations
  • Loader
  • Transitions
  • Toolbar, Navbar
  • Tabs, Panel, Popup
  • Listview
  • Collapsible, Collapsible set
  • Table Reflow, Table Column Toggle
  • Filterable
  • Theming
  • Buttons, Icons, Grids
  • Forms
Bootstrap
  • Introduction
  • Mobile First
  • Grid System
  • CSS
  • Components
  • JavaScript

Core UI

Object Oriented JavaScript
  • Function Declarations
  • Hoisting
  • Scope Variables
  • Closures
  • this Operator
  • Prototype
  • Prototype Chains
  • Objects & Literal Objects
  • Constructor
  • Inheritance
  • Encaptulation
  • Polymorphism
  • Mixins
  • Best practises
  • Read only properties
JavaScript Design Patterns
  • Command
  • Decorator
  • Facade
  • Factory
  • Iterator
  • Singleton
  • Namespace
  • Module
  • MVC
  • Mixin
  • Single Page Application
AJAX
  • Overview
  • How It Works?
  • XMLHTTPRequest
  • Response
  • Resquest
  • open(), send()
  • readyStates
  • Events
JSON
  • Introduction
  • Syntax
  • Data Types
  • Objects
  • GET, POST, PUT, DELETE
ES6
  • Constants
  • Scoping
  • Arrow Functions
  • Extended Params
  • Template Literals
  • Object Properties
  • Array Shorten
  • Import / Export
  • Classes
  • New properties
TypeScript
  • Introduction
  • Installation
  • Syntax
  • Generators
  • Data Types
  • Operators
  • Arrays
  • Objects
JSX
  • Introduction
  • Installation
  • Syntax
  • Generators
  • Data Types
  • Operators
  • Arrays
  • Objects

UI Frameworks

Angular JS 1
  • Overview
  • Project Set up
  • Required files
  • Hello World Program in Angular JS
  • Enable in Chrome
  • Scope declaration / Life Cycle
  • Shared Scope
  • Inherited Scope
  • Isolated Scope
  • root Scope
  • Expressions
  • In built Directives
  • Models
  • Operators
  • Module
  • Custom Directives
  • Form Validations
  • In built Filters
  • Create Custom Filter
  • $http
  • Deferred
  • Promises
  • Factories
  • Provider
  • Services
  • Jasmine
  • Karma
  • e2e
  • $apply, $digest, $watch
  • $broadcast, config
  • Angular JS 2 Overview
  • Angular 2 vs Angular 1
  • Angular CLI
  • Type Script
  • Features & Examples
  • Best Practises
Angular JS 2
  • Overview
  • Project Set up
  • TypeScript
  • Components
  • Modules
  • Routes
  • Import / Export
  • Directives
  • Filters
  • Services
React JS
  • Overview
  • Why?
  • Installation
  • JSX
  • Components
  • State
  • Props
  • API
  • Forms
  • Events
  • RedUx
  • Routes
  • Misc
Gulp, Grunt, Bower, Yeoman
  • Grunt Build
  • Gulp Build
  • Bower Components Install
  • Yeoman Generator
  • Ruby Installer
  • Compass Install
Node JS
  • Introduction
  • Events
  • Streams
  • Modules
  • Express JS
  • Socket.io
  • Persisting Data
Git
  • Git SVN
  • Git SCN
  • Git Commands
  • Git Usage
Miscellenous
  • D3 Charts
  • Hight Charts
  • Google Maps
  • Font Awesome
  • Google Fonts
  • FTP
  • Photoshop Basics